"Their Deaths Fuel Your Bloodlust": MTG Just Went OFF On Pete Hegseth, And Wow

"They were killed because of the war you, Trump, and the admin, are waging."

Marjorie Taylor Greene went nuclear on Defense Secretary Pete Hegseth on Sunday over his comments about the killing of two US service members in an Iranian strike in Jordan last week.

Greene shared an expletive-laden response to Hegseth after he wrote in an X post Saturday: “Godspeed, heroes. Their sacrifice only stiffens our resolve,” in regards to the deaths.

Greene, a MAGA outlier who has repeatedly condemned the US conflict with Iran, subsequently torched Hegseth and President Donald Trump hours later. “Sacrifice?? What the **** are you talking about??” she replied to his post. “They did not willingly sacrifice themselves.”

“They were killed because of the war you, Trump, and the admin, are waging on behalf of a FOREIGN COUNTRY, Israel. You mean their deaths fuel your bloodlust for a senseless war,” she added.

Hegseth’s office did not immediately respond to HuffPost’s request for comment.

The US Central Command announced the deaths of the service members in an X post, writing that they were “killed in action” on Friday “as US Central Command (CENTCOM) and partner forces defended against Iranian ballistic missile and drone attacks.” It also noted that “one service member is currently missing.”

“Four American service members were medically evacuated to Jordanian hospitals. They have since been discharged. Other personnel who were evaluated for minor injuries have returned to duty,” CENTCOM added.

Trump called the deaths of the two US service members “a very sad thing” in a phone conversation with NewsNation on Saturday, adding that the troops died “in service of our country.”

The president also reiterated to the outlet that America’s objective in the war is “never allowing Iran to have a nuclear weapon.”
